Harry Potter Games From Portkey Games Will Come To Consoles

Portkey Games is a brand new label that Warner Bros. that will focus exclusively on Harry Potter games. The first of these was announced yesterday, a Harry Potter riff on Pokemon GO that will be coming from Niantic, the developers of that hit mobile game.

But the label won’t be just about social and mobile games, either- in fact, it sounds like they are also preparing a console game set in the Harry Potter universe, and that they will have something to say about it very soon.

In the announcement, Warner Bros. says that the games will feature not just familiar elements and characters from the books and movies, but also take players to new places in the wizarding world they have not had a chance to glimpse yet. They say that’s all they can say for now- but they leave o a tantalizing note, promising more announcements will be coming very soon.
